HomePhabricator

[clangd] Strip /showIncludes in clangd compile commands

Authored by aeubanks on Apr 24 2020, 4:08 PM.

Description

[clangd] Strip /showIncludes in clangd compile commands

In command lines with /showIncludes, clangd would output includes to stdout, breaking clients.

Summary: Fixes https://github.com/clangd/clangd/issues/322.

Reviewers: sammccall, kadircet

Subscribers: ilya-biryukov, MaskRay, jkorous, arphaman, usaxena95, cfe-commits

Tags: #clang

Differential Revision: https://reviews.llvm.org/D78836

Details

Committed
aeubanksApr 26 2020, 6:57 PM
Differential Revision
D78836: [clangd] Strip /showIncludes in clangd compile commands
Parents
rG8ba36497dd69: [TableGen] Simplify with TGParser::consume()
Branches
Unknown
Tags
Unknown